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 107031

Summary: transcode 0.6.14-r2 doesn't compile against ffmpeg-0.4.9_p20050906
Product: Gentoo Linux Reporter: Malte Skoruppa <malte>
Component: Current packagesAssignee: Gentoo Linux bug wranglers <bug-wranglers>
Status: RESOLVED DUPLICATE    
Severity: normal    
Priority: High    
Version: unspecified   
Hardware: x86   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---

Description Malte Skoruppa 2005-09-23 12:29:07 UTC
When trying to compile the current stable version of transcode (0.6.14-r2) in 
the portage tree, the compile process fails if the current stable version of 
ffmpeg (0.4.9_p20050226-r5) is installed.

Solution: use an older version of ffmpeg (e.g. 0.4.9_p20050226-r5 which is the 
next most current one).

This problem prevents a world update if transcode is to be emerged, so it should 
really be fixed (maybe mask ffmpeg 0.4.9_p20050906 for the moment?)


Reproducible: Always
Steps to Reproduce:
1. emerge =media-video/ffmpeg-0.4.9_p20050906
2. emerge =media-video/transcode-0.6.14-r2

Actual Results:  
The compile process of transcode fails with the following error message:

if /bin/sh ../libtool --mode=compile i686-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-
I. -I..  -D_REENTRANT -DMOD_PATH=\"/usr/lib/transcode\" -I.. -I../src -I../
libac3 -I../avilib -I/usr/include -I../libvo -I../libioaux -I../libxio -I/usr/
include/avifile-0.7 -I/usr/include -I/usr/include/quicktime    -Wall -
D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64 -O2 -
march=athlon-xp -fomit-frame-pointer -DDCT_YUV_PRECISION=1 -MT export_ffmpeg.lo 
-MD -MP -MF ".deps/export_ffmpeg.Tpo" -c -o export_ffmpeg.lo export_ffmpeg.c; \
then mv -f ".deps/export_ffmpeg.Tpo" ".deps/export_ffmpeg.Plo"; else rm -f ".
deps/export_ffmpeg.Tpo"; exit 1; fi
 i686-pc-linux-gnu-gcc -DHAVE_CONFIG_H -I. -I. -I.. -D_REENTRANT -DMOD_PATH=\"/
usr/lib/transcode\" -I.. -I../src -I../libac3 -I../avilib -I/usr/include -I../
libvo -I../libioaux -I../libxio -I/usr/include/avifile-0.7 -I/usr/include -I/
usr/include/quicktime -Wall -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-
D_FILE_OFFSET_BITS=64 -O2 -march=athlon-xp -fomit-frame-pointer -
DDCT_YUV_PRECISION=1 -MT export_ffmpeg.lo -MD -MP -MF .deps/export_ffmpeg.Tpo -c 
export_ffmpeg.c -fPIC -DPIC -o .libs/export_ffmpeg.o
export_ffmpeg.c: In function `export_ffmpeg_init':
export_ffmpeg.c:677: error: structure has no member named `frame_rate'
export_ffmpeg.c:678: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:681: error: structure has no member named `frame_rate'
export_ffmpeg.c:682: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:685: error: structure has no member named `frame_rate'
export_ffmpeg.c:686: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:689: error: structure has no member named `frame_rate'
export_ffmpeg.c:690: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:693: error: structure has no member named `frame_rate'
export_ffmpeg.c:694: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:697: error: structure has no member named `frame_rate'
export_ffmpeg.c:698: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:701: error: structure has no member named `frame_rate'
export_ffmpeg.c:702: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:705: error: structure has no member named `frame_rate'
export_ffmpeg.c:706: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:712: error: structure has no member named `frame_rate'
export_ffmpeg.c:713: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:717: error: structure has no member named `frame_rate'
export_ffmpeg.c:718: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:735: error: structure has no member named `frame_rate'
export_ffmpeg.c:736: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:739: error: structure has no member named `frame_rate'
export_ffmpeg.c:740: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:743: error: structure has no member named `frame_rate'
export_ffmpeg.c:744: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:747: error: structure has no member named `frame_rate'
export_ffmpeg.c:748: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:751: error: structure has no member named `frame_rate'
export_ffmpeg.c:752: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:755: error: structure has no member named `frame_rate'
export_ffmpeg.c:756: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:759: error: structure has no member named `frame_rate'
export_ffmpeg.c:760: error: structure has no member named `frame_rate_base'
export_ffmpeg.c:763: error: structure has no member named `frame_rate'
export_ffmpeg.c:764: error: structure has no member named `frame_rate_base'
make[2]: *** [export_ffmpeg.lo] Fehler 1
make[2]: Leaving directory `/var/tmp/portage/transcode-0.6.14-r2/work/transcode-
0.6.14/export'
make[1]: *** [all-recursive] Fehler 1
make[1]: Leaving directory `/var/tmp/portage/transcode-0.6.14-r2/work/transcode-
0.6.14'
make: *** [all] Fehler 2



Expected Results:  
It should have compiled.


Portage 2.0.51.22-r2 (default-linux/x86/2005.0, gcc-3.3.6, glibc-2.3.5-r1, 2.6.
10-gentoo-r6 i686)
=================================================================
System uname: 2.6.10-gentoo-r6 i686 AMD Athlon(tm) XP 2500+
Gentoo Base System version 1.6.13
dev-lang/python:     2.3.5-r2
sys-apps/sandbox:    1.2.12
sys-devel/autoconf:  2.13, 2.59-r6
sys-devel/automake:  1.4_p6, 1.5, 1.6.3, 1.7.9-r1, 1.8.5-r3, 1.9.6
sys-devel/binutils:  2.15.92.0.2-r10
sys-devel/libtool:   1.5.18-r1
virtual/os-headers:  2.6.11-r2
ACCEPT_KEYWORDS="x86"
AUTOCLEAN="yes"
CBUILD="i686-pc-linux-gnu"
CFLAGS="-O2 -march=athlon-xp -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CONFIG_PROTECT="/etc /usr/kde/2/share/config /usr/kde/3.2/share/config /usr/kde/
3.3/env /usr/kde/3.3/share/config /usr/kde/3.3/shutdown /usr/kde/3.4/env /usr/
kde/3.4/share/config /usr/kde/3.4/shutdown /usr/kde/3/share/config /usr/lib/X11/
xkb /usr/lib/mozilla/defaults/pref /usr/share/config /usr/share/texmf/dvipdfm/
config/ /usr/share/texmf/dvips/config/ /usr/share/texmf/tex/generic/config/ /
usr/share/texmf/tex/platex/config/ /usr/share/texmf/xdvi/ /var/qmail/control"
CONFIG_PROTECT_MASK="/etc/gconf /etc/terminfo /etc/env.d"
CXXFLAGS="-O2 -march=athlon-xp -fomit-frame-pointer"
DISTDIR="/usr/portage/distfiles"
FEATURES="autoconfig distlocks sandbox sfperms strict"
GENTOO_MIRRORS="http://distfiles.gentoo.org http://distro.ibiblio.org/pub/Linux/
distributions/gentoo"
LANG="de_DE@euro"
MAKEOPTS="-j2"
PKGDIR="/usr/portage/packages"
PORTAGE_TMPDIR="/var/tmp"
PORTDIR="/usr/portage"
PORTDIR_OVERLAY="/usr/local/portage"
SYNC="rsync://rsync.europe.gentoo.org/gentoo-portage"
USE="x86 3dnow X aalib acpi alsa apache2 arts audiofile avi bash-completion 
bitmap-fonts bmp cdr crypt cups curl divx4linux dvd dvdr eds emacs emboss encode 
esd fam flac foomaticdb fortran ftp gd gdbm gif gpm gstreamer gtk gtk2 
imagemagick imlib ipv6 java jpeg libwww mad mikmod mmx motif mozilla mp3 mpeg 
ncurses nls nptl ogg oggvorbis opengl pam pdflib perl plotutils png python qt 
quicktime readline samba sdl slang speex spell sse ssl svga tcltk tcpd tetex 
theora tiff truetype truetype-fonts type1-fonts usb vorbis wxwindows xine xml 
xml2 xmms xpm xv xvid zlib video_cards_radeon video_cards_-sis video_cards_-
rage128 video_cards_-matrox video_cards_-3dfx video_cards_-gamma video_cards_-
i8x0 userland_GNU kernel_linux elibc_glibc"
Unset:  ASFLAGS, CTARGET, LC_ALL, LDFLAGS, LINGUAS
Comment 1 Jakub Moc (RETIRED) gentoo-dev 2005-09-23 12:30:05 UTC

*** This bug has been marked as a duplicate of 105586 ***
Comment 2 Jakub Moc (RETIRED) gentoo-dev 2005-09-23 13:09:18 UTC
*** Bug 107032 has been marked as a duplicate of this bug. ***